Selasa, 05 Maret 2013

the long "Holiday" with VB 6.0


Holiday.... 
ya liburan selayaknya diisi dengan liburan... :D :D tapi tak selamanya liburan itu harus diisi dengan liburan.
Maksudnya jalan-jalan, berilbur, senang-senang, atau berbagai aktifitas untuk refreshing yang terkadang malah melelahkan. Refreshing itu memang sangat perlu, apalagi setelah berbulan-bulan tidak refreshing (bukan curhat lhoh ya), dan sebaiknya refreshing itu diisi dengan kegiatan yang memang bisa bikin enjoy dan seger lagi, bukan malah menjadi lelah/kecapean karena sibug jalan-jalan :D. tapi itu semua udah menjadi kebiasaan kita, biar cape' asal asyik dan seru.. (anak muda aja).
UAS sudah berlalu sejak akhir Januari kemaren, bukan berati sudah libur, di kampus memang masih ada kegiatan akademik, namun mahasiswa sudah tidak ada kegiatan belajar lagi di kelas, tinggal menunggu Nilai keluar, apakah Her (remidi) ataukah aman. 
Masa liburan dari akhir Januari hingga nanti akan kembali masuk pertengahan bulan Maret, sepertinya ter-la-lu lammma... apa yang musti nya dilakukan untuk mengisi kekosongan jadwal? pertanyaan dari lubuk hati yang terdalam (mulai lebay dh) :D. Untungnya saya mahasiswa yang nyambi kerja. eh.. ataukah kebalik y? karyawan yang nyambi kuliah, hhha.. coz kan saya bekerja dulu baru mendaftarkan diri untuk kuliah. Jadi tiap pagi sampe sore seperti biasa orang kantoran bekerja saya masih ada aktifitas, nha lhoh bagaimana dengan yang tidak / mahasiswa banget?... Positif thinking aja pastinya mereka juga punya agenda yang mungkin lebih bermanfaat.. :)
Namun bagi saya tetap saja ini sebuah kekosongan/ kehampaan jadwal.. kebetulan dikantor juga masih nyante alias belum banyak pekerjaan. Yang biasanya deadline sering bebarengan hingga kerjaan menumpuk dan lembur tiada mengenal waktu, dan kuliah juga padat dengan tugas. tapi dari situ lah muncul semangat dan  pikiran-pikiran yang justru memotivasi diri untuk survive. hilang rasa malas atau memang tidak ada waktu untuk bermalas-malasan ya.. :D but Now.... I fell... aku merasa ada yang hilang dalam diriku.. entah, semoga tidak hilang, hanya masih diam saja. Harusnya semakin banyak waktu luang, semakin kita bisa berfikir jernih untuk melakukan sesuatu yang sempat tertunda. yups.. melakukan sesuatu yang sempat tertunda. "BELAJAR"... belajar membuat program-program, terlepas dari ikatan jam kerja kuliah/ apa yang diajarkan di kelas.
Visual Basic 6.0
Saya baru menyelesaikan semester 2, dengan IP yang Alhamdulillah tidak mengecewakan, tapi tetap saja masih merasa belum puas :D,,, dan saya tidak bisa merahasiakan hasil ujian saya pada "pimpinan teknis" di kantor, sepertinya kuliah saya slalu dipantau. dari situ seperti nya slalu ditantang untuk bisa, yhhh paling tidak berani bilang iya untuk mencoba. Mulai dari program excel sederhana, berlanjut ke excel komplek, aplikasi akuntansi dengan excel, program stok barang dan penjualan.. excel VBA (Visual Basic for Applications). Visual Basic? yeeahh... itu dia yang saya belum pelajari, dulu masih mengenal Visual Foxpro, mungkin tidak jauh beda :D. 
Berbekal modul-modul yang di download dari internet, tutorial-tutorial juga dari internet dan software VB.net dari teman (terima kasih teman) saya pun mulai mengoprek-oprek membuat "program penjualan" dengan VB 6.
Ketika menemui problem, seperti tidak adanya Data Environment pada menu project untuk mengkoneksikan dengan database, kalang kabut bingung mau tanya ke siapa, tapi lebih baik tanya om google saja dulu, kalopun tidak menemukan jawaban baru ke manusia :D. Alhamdulillah setelah seharian ngoprek mencari tahu ketemu juga tersangkanya.. ini karena VB.6 yang saya pakai adalah versi gratisan, hehehe.. disitu tidak ada file Microsoft Data Environment yang berextensi DLL(Dynamic Link Library) atau MSDE.DLL dan MSDERUN.DLL, seperti ni nih file nya.. klik saja jika pengen donlot MSDE.DLL
setelah di donlot harus diregisterkan dulu.. saya pun mengikuti tutorialnya dilink ini :
Registering Microsoft Data Environment
tapi tetep saja belum bisa, dari searching-searcing lagi akhirnya dapat pencerahan nih.. klo cmd tetap saja belum bisa, kita buka command promt dari "Run Administrator", caranya buka start -> all program -> accessories -> Command Prompt -> klik kanan dan  pilih Run as administrator
Jika bro n sista nemuin kesulitan yang sama.. begini nih cara meregisterkan kedua file ini :
1) file msde.dll dan msderun.dll yang udah kita donlot, pindahkan ke Local Disk C\Program Files\Common Files\DESIGNER, karena biasanya disitu lah kedua file tersebut harusnya berada.

2) setelah command prompt terbuka dengan posisi awal C:\Windows\system32>, kita ketikkan cd\ di sebelahnya tanda

3) kemudian posisi akan berada di C:\>
disitu kita ketikkan saja cd Program Files\Common Files\DESIGNER\
karena kedua file .DLL yang akan kita registerkan berada di direktory tersebut.

4)  akan terlihat posisi akan berada di C:\Program Files\Common Files\DESIGNER>
disitu ketik  regsvr32 MSDE.DLL
tekan enter "akan ada messagebox " DllRegisterServer in MSDE.DLL succeeded
klok OK aja.. :)

5) sekarang tinggal registerkan MSDERUN, dibawahnya kita ketik ini : regsvr32 MSDERUN.DLL
kemudian tekan Enter. selesai... exit saja Command Promt nya.











Sederhana bukan... hehehe.....
sekarang buka VB 6.0 dan di project udah ada sub menu "Data Environment", kalo belom ada coba lihat di Tool box, klik kanan di area Tool box bagian bawah/yang kosong, pilih components.. akan muncul jendela components, kemudian pilih tab Designer , centang pada Data Environment, kemudian Apply dan OK.. 
selamat menikmati... :)

saya pun bisa lanjut mengcoding... hehehe.. masih belajar, setelah beberapa hari nguprek, jadilah aplikasi sederhana program penjualan. namun sayangnya saya memang perlu bimbingan, program belum seutuhnya berjalan. ada sub menu pada program yang masih kacau, rasanya pengen cepet-cepet masuk kuliah lagi biar tidak 'sesat' dijalan :D :D
ini nih screenshot nya....

pengen juga mengembangkan website, tidak melulu menjadi blogger :D.. perlu belajar lagi bertahap.. website dengan joomla yang baru ta'coba membuatnya.. lagi-lagi dengan tutorial dari internet, berhasil? yups... berhasil terbuat tapi belum ada apa-apanya :'(, sedih... tidak!, jika ada kesempatan tidak boleh malas-malasan untuk jadi 'bisa'. semangat untuk joomlapertamaku....!!!
Liburan kali ini memberikan banyak pelajaran, tidak hanya di depan PC saja.. keluar jawa,sudah.. bertemu suku daerah seberang, bertemu mba'2 & mas2 yang orang-orang luar biasa.. semangatnya, berjiwa sosial dan berkualitas... :) salut dah pokoknya..
jadi merasa minder coz sepertinya paling cetek wawasane..... yups, sempat terasa. tapi bukan begitu dan tidak boleh begitu.. senyum semangat untuk mengembangkan diri (bukan berarti badan melar y,, lhoh?)...!!!!! :) ;)
ini cerita liburanku... bagaimana cerita mu? :)

together







Read More … the long "Holiday" with VB 6.0